Warriors advance to Western final, beating Memphis 108-95

Yahoo! Sports
Published May 15, 2015 at 9:45 PM
Share Share this on Twitter Share this on Facebook Share this on Threads Share this on Bluesky Flip into Flipboard Share this on Reddit Share via SMS Share via Email

Stephen Curry scored 32 points, including a 62-footer to end the third quarter, and the Golden State Warriors advanced to their first Western Conference finals since 1976 by beating the Memphis Grizzlies 108-95 on Friday night. Curry was 8 of 13 from beyond the arc as the Warriors knocked down a playoff-best 15 3-pointers, closing out Memphis with their third straight win. Curry, who had 10 assists, had the shot of the night after Andre Iguodala blocked Jeff Green's shot near midcourt. Curry grabbed the loose ball and beat the buzzer from the Grizzlies' 3-point line for a 76-68 lead.
